Triple Net or Net Net Net (NNN) leases are a commercial real estate lease structure that pushes the responsibility of the additional rent expenses related to operating the property, such common area maintenance, property taxes, and building insurance, onto the tenant or lessee. Another huge advantage of the SBA real estate loan is the terms. Quite frequently, commercial loans have terms of 5 to 10 years. This program by the SBA enables you to amortize the loan over 20 to 25 years. These terms, of course, are a tremendous relief on the cash flow of any business. The SBA 7 (a) loan is designed to provide working capital. It is guaranteed by the SBA but issued entirely by a bank. While the 7 (a) loan has a negotiable down payment, it usually starts at 15%, and the maximum loan size is $5 million. The 7 (a) loan requires personal assets to be used along with your commercial property as collateral.Commercial property buyers also must provide larger down payments, typically 20% to 30% of the purchase price. It is equal to the Before Tax Cash Flow (BTCF) divided by the sum of all out-of-pocket acquisition costs (down payment, closing costs, etc.). Gross Rent Multiplier – Purchase price divided by the Gross Scheduled Income (GSI).
